Learn more about Bing search results hereOrganizing and summarizing search results for youThe evolution of the web can be summarized in three main stages:- Web 1.0 (Read-Only Web): This early stage was characterized by static web pages where users could only view content without interaction. It was primarily informational, with limited user-generated content.
- Web 2.0 (Read-Write Web): This phase introduced interactivity, allowing users to create and share content. Social media platforms, blogs, and wikis emerged, enabling collaboration and user engagement.
- Web 3.0 (Semantic Web): The current evolution focuses on data connectivity and intelligence, utilizing AI and machine learning to enhance user experience. It aims to create a more personalized and intuitive web, integrating the Internet of Things (IoT) and decentralized technologies.
